Yesterday, the U.S. Bitcoin spot ETF saw a net outflow of $196 million, marking the fourth consecutive day of outflows.

By: theblockbeats.news|2025/08/06 04:21:55

BlockBeats News, August 6, according to Farside Investors monitoring, yesterday the net outflow of the US Bitcoin spot ETF was $196 million, marking the 4th consecutive day of net outflows. Among them, the BlackRock IBIT saw a net outflow of $77.4 million, and the Fidelity FBTC saw a net outflow of $99.1 million.
